Overview:

  • The Hardware Asset Management team is accountable for the management of hardware assets globally, which includes optimizing the value and cost of technology assets while mitigating the risks these assets present to the organization.
  • This is done by establishing an effective technology life cycle that spans from technology asset selection, operation, refresh, migration, optimization, all the way through the retirement and disposal of the asset.
  • The Hardware Asset Management team works closely with external VARs and other internal teams to enable our employees to do the best work of their lives.
